1 MARGARITAVILLE
Margaritas here pack such a powerful punch that diners are limited to three per meal, and those who don’t eat can only order one. But it’s not all about the tequila — there are also specialties like caldo de res, a hearty beef stew.
Ojeda’s
4617 Maple
2 TEX MEX WITH A TWIST
Offers tried and true Tex Mex dishes, as well as unique creations, such as the pollo pipian, a chicken breast topped with a sauce blend of pecans, ancho chiles, mild Mexican spices and broth.
Luna De Noche

3 THE REAL DEAL
Mexico City-style food, including authentic street tacos, which means the meat is cut from large roasts, served on small corn tortillas and topped with lots of fresh lime, cilantro and onions.
Taco Diner
4011 Villanova
